In simple terms, the Ho Chi Minh Declaration of Independence is a statement issued by Ho Chi Minh, the leader of the Viet Minh, on September 2, 1945, proclaiming the establishment of the Democratic Republic of Vietnam. This declaration was a landmark event in Vietnamese history, marking the country's transition from French colonial rule to independence. The document outlines the principles of democracy, equality, and human rights, emphasizing the importance of self-determination and the rejection of colonialism.
